Abstract

The present invention relates to a kind of sunlight detection platform processed based on big data, including sunlight area data extraction equipment, AVR32 chip, big data service system and high-definition image collecting device, big data service system and sunlight area data extraction equipment carry out different image procossing successively to the image of high-definition image collecting device collection, AVR32 chip is connected with sunlight area data extraction equipment, to receive the processing result image of sunlight area data extraction equipment output.By means of the invention it is possible to accelerate the speed that sunlight area data is extracted.

Technical field
The present invention relates to big data fields, particularly relate to a kind of sunlight detection platform processed based on big data.
Background technology
Owing to the steering position at driver place is typically in the front end of the vehicles, and taking at other passengers Position is typically in the rear end of the vehicles, and therefore, the sunlight irradiated area that driver is born is greater than general passenger and is held The sunlight irradiated area being subject to, and, the sunlight exposure rate that driver is born is greater than the sunlight photograph that general passenger is born Penetrate intensity.As can be seen here, in the decision-making blocked for sunlight, the selection with general passenger that selects of driver is to there is conflict Probability.
But, in prior art, the sunlight mechanism of blocking for driver is generally only and is simply to set a sunshading board, By driver in the case of sunlight strength is too high, manually selecting and push sunshading board and protect, this mode is the most backward.With Time, electronics sunshade means of the prior art are fairly simple, do not account for the selection of driver and the selection of general passenger In place of conflict.
To this end, the present invention proposes the technical scheme of a kind of new driver's sunshade, it is possible in view of the selection of driver In place of the conflict of the selection with general passenger, according to the concrete sunlight radiation situation of steering position, arrange one exclusively for driver Overlap adaptive sunshade mechanism, thus solve the contradiction between the selection of driver and the selection of general passenger.

Detailed description of the invention
Below with reference to accompanying drawings the embodiment of the sunlight detection platform processed based on big data of the present invention is carried out in detail Describe in detail bright.
In prior art, some vehicle manufacturer are provided with the detection of electrons of sunlight strength near steering position and set Standby or the electron detection device of sunlight scope, determines the protection operator scheme of relevant device according to testing result.
But, above-mentioned electronics Types ofshading is the simplest, on the one hand, do not account for vehicle travels direction to sun Light irradiates the impact brought, and causes shaded effects the highest, on the other hand, does not accounts for when sunshade policy selection, driver Select and general passenger selection exist conflict in place of, it is consistent for causing the sunshade means for the whole vehicles, nothing Method allowing for driver and the demand of other passengers, such as, when sunlight is too strong, may strengthen air-conditioner temperature and the wind of the vehicles Amount, thus cause driver to obtain comfortable and that other passenger's body-sensing are the coolest situation and occur.
In order to overcome above-mentioned deficiency, the present invention has built a kind of sunlight detection platform processed based on big data, improves existing Some electronics sunshades mechanism, by detecting the sunlight strength of steering position and sunlight scope, hands over association Logical instrument travel direction is to determine sunshade strategy, the most key, and the sunshade strategy determined customizes for driver, fully In view of the different sun-shading requirements of driver He other passengers, thus all personnel for riding public transportation means provides preferably use Family is experienced.
Fig. 1 is the structure square frame according to the sunlight detection platform processed based on big data shown in embodiment of the present invention Figure, described platform includes that sunlight area data extraction equipment, AVR32 chip, big data service system and high-definition image collection set Standby, the image of high-definition image collecting device collection is carried out not by big data service system and sunlight area data extraction equipment successively Same image procossing, AVR32 chip is connected with sunlight area data extraction equipment, defeated to receive sunlight area data extraction equipment The processing result image gone out.
Then, the concrete structure continuing the sunlight detection platform processed based on big data to the present invention is carried out further Explanation.
Described platform includes: big data service system, is positioned at far-end, is connected by network with high-definition image collecting device, For receiving high-definition image and high-definition image being processed.
Big data service system includes: gray processing processing equipment, is connected with high-definition image collecting device by network, including Channel parameters extraction unit, weighted value memory element and gray value computing unit, channel parameters extraction unit is used for receiving high definition Image, to extract the R passage pixel value of each pixel in high-definition image, G passage pixel value and channel B pixel value, weights Value memory element is used for having prestored R channel weighting value, G channel weighting value and channel B weighted value, and gray value computing unit divides It is not connected with channel parameters extraction unit and weighted value memory element, for each pixel in high-definition image, by R passage picture Element is worth the product with the product of R channel weighting value, G passage pixel value and G channel weighting value and channel B pixel value and channel B The product addition of weighted value with obtain for the gray value of pixel, and based on the gray value of each pixel in high-definition image Obtain the gray level image that high-definition image is corresponding;Wherein, R channel weighting value value is 0.298839, and G channel weighting value value is 0.586811, channel B weighted value value is 0.114350;Histogram distribution detection equipment, is connected with gray processing processing equipment, uses In receiving gray level image, and gray level image is carried out the grey level histogram process histogram image with acquisition correspondence, directly When side's figure image presents bimodal distribution, send global threshold and select signal, otherwise, send non-global threshold and select signal;Threshold value Selection equipment, is connected with histogram distribution detection equipment, for when receiving global threshold and selecting signal, by global threshold 128 as threshold data export, receive non-global threshold select signal time, using neighbor pixel gray difference threshold 40 as Threshold data exports.
Big data service system includes: binary conversion treatment equipment, selects equipment and histogram distribution detection respectively with threshold value Equipment connects, for when receiving global threshold and selecting signal, for each pixel in gray level image, working as gray scale Value more than or equal to threshold data time, by for pixel be set to white level pixel, when gray value less than threshold data time, By for pixel be set to black level pixel, and the binary image that output gray level image is corresponding;Binary conversion treatment Equipment is additionally operable to, when receiving non-global threshold and selecting signal, for each pixel in gray level image, calculate and hang down Nogata to upwards apart from the gray value of pixel of its 3 pixels as upper grey scale pixel value, calculate vertical direction downwards away from From the gray value of pixel of its 3 pixels as lower grey scale pixel value, calculated level direction is to the left apart from its 3 pixels The gray value of pixel as left grey scale pixel value, calculated level direction is to the right apart from the ash of pixel of its 3 pixels Angle value is as right grey scale pixel value, when the absolute value of upper grey scale pixel value and the difference of lower grey scale pixel value is less than or equal to threshold data And the absolute value of the difference of left grey scale pixel value and right grey scale pixel value less than or equal to threshold data time, by for pixel arrange For white level pixel, when the absolute value of upper grey scale pixel value and the difference of lower grey scale pixel value is more than threshold data or left pixel ash The absolute value of the difference of angle value and right grey scale pixel value more than threshold data time, by for pixel be set to black level pixel Point, and the binary image that output gray level image is corresponding.
Big data service system includes: picture smooth treatment equipment, is connected with binary conversion treatment equipment, is used for receiving two-value Change image, for each pixel in binary image, when adjacent all pixels exist more than half saltus step During point, then by for the gray value of pixel retain, otherwise, by for the gray value of pixel be set to white level pixel Point, and export the smoothed image that binary image is corresponding.
Described platform includes: medium filtering equipment, is connected with image balance processing equipment, is used for receiving smoothed image, right In smoothed image, each pixel carries out following process to obtain filtering image as target pixel points: with target pixel points Multiple pixel is taken out as multiple as the centre of form of the filtration module selected in smoothed image in position in smoothed image Reference image vegetarian refreshments, takes the maximum in the pixel value of multiple reference image vegetarian refreshments and minima using as pixel maximum and pixel Little value, determine the meansigma methods of pixel maximum and pixel minimum using as pixel average, for each reference image vegetarian refreshments, If its pixel value is less than pixel average, then replace its pixel value with 0, if its pixel value is more than or equal to pixel average, Then retaining its pixel value, finally the meansigma methods using the pixel value of multiple reference image vegetarian refreshments is defeated as the pixel value of target pixel points Go out.
Described platform includes: solar energy detection equipment, detects current solar energy intensity in real time;Power supply unit, bag Include solar powered device, accumulator, switching switch and electric pressure converter, switching switch respectively with solar energy detection equipment, too Sun energy power supply device and accumulator connect, and preset when the solar energy intensity that the dump energy of accumulator is not enough and current is optionally greater than During intensity threshold, being switched to solar powered device to be powered by solar powered device, electric pressure converter is with switching switch even Connecing, will be converted to 3.3V voltage by the 5V voltage of switching switch input, the most solar powered device includes solar energy Volt plate;Wireless charging device, is connected with solar energy detection equipment and accumulator respectively, when the dump energy of accumulator is not enough and works as When front solar energy intensity is less than preset strength, sets up with neighbouring wireless charging terminal and be connected to start wireless charging operation, Wireless charging device is also connected with electric pressure converter to realize voltage conversion.
Described platform includes: digital compass, is arranged in the front end instrumental panel of steamer, for detection output wheel in real time Foot direction;Digital compass includes two-dimensional magnetic field sensor, for based on magnetic resistance detection output wheel foot direction, electricity Sub-compass also includes electro-magnetic feedback circuit, for eliminating the sensitive skew brought because of variations in temperature.
Described platform includes: AVR32 chip, is arranged in the front end instrumental panel of steamer, respectively with digital compass and sun Light area data extraction equipment connects, for receive the respectively corresponding position of steamer travel direction, each sunlight subimage and Respectively corresponding area ratio, and based on position corresponding to steamer travel direction, each sunlight subimage and the most right The area ratio answered determines drive control signal.
Described platform includes: polylith steamer glass, is separately positioned on multiple steamer near windows, each block of steamer glass pair Answer a steamer window, for corresponding steamer window is opened or closed, multiple steamer windows include steamer skylight and Several side windows;Multiple glass pushers, the corresponding one block of steamer glass of each glass pusher, it is used for controlling corresponding steamer glass The propelling movement state of glass;Switch driver, is connected with multiple glass pushers, is also connected with AVR32 chip, is used for receiving driving control Signal processed, and carry out pushing control to multiple glass pushers based on drive control signal.
Described platform includes: high-definition image collecting device, in being arranged on steamer, steering position front, for operator seat Put scene and carry out image acquisition to export high-definition image.
Described platform includes: sunlight area data extraction equipment, is connected with medium filtering device network to obtain filtering figure Picture;For each pixel in filtering image, when its gray value is at default sunlight upper limit gray value and default sunlight lower limit Time between gray value, determine that it is sunlight pixel;The region formed by all sunlight pixels in filtering image is from filtering Image splits obtain each sunlight subimage;And determine that it is in filtering image based on each sunlight subimage Position and calculate its area ratio occupying filtering image;Export position corresponding to each sunlight subimage and difference Corresponding area ratio.
